Wike holds PDP in firm control while serving in APC govt, as Party holds NEC meeting
The Minister of the Federal Capital Territory, Nyesom Wike, on Wednesday, demonstrated having firm control of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) as the PDP at its Caucus Meeting conceded to continuation in office of the acting National Chairman, Illya Umar Damagum, an ally of Wike.
Wike had despite serving in the federal government of the All Progressives Congress (APC), attended the PDP Caucus Meeting in Abuja, with his protestant associates, former Governor Samuel Ortom of Benue State and Governor Seyi Makinde of Oyo State.
According to the PDP National Publicity Secretary, Debo Ologunagba, the party caucus directed that the PDP leadership to set up a discipline and reconciliation committee to reconcile all party members.
Ologunagba declared: “NEC meeting will not discuss any change in leaders.
“Rather, attention is focused on unity and reconciliation
“Caucus agreed that all congresses in the states and local government should be concluded between June and August this year.
“Caucus agreed on the extension of the constitution review committee of the party to accept new recommendations.”
Meanwhile, Governor Seyi Makinde of Oyo State and Governor Sheriff Oborevwori of Delta State, and other PDP leaders and stakeholders have arrived for the 98th National Executive Committee (NEC) holding on Thursday.
